ARTICLE II
PURPOSE AND PARTICIPATION
2.1 Purpose. The purpose of this Plan is to provide the Corporation with a share-related mechanism to attract, retain and motivate qualified Directors, Employees and Consultants, to reward such of those Directors, Employees and Consultants as may be granted Options under this Plan by the Board from time to time for their contributions toward the long term goals and success of the Corporation and to enable and encourage such Directors, Employees and Consultants to acquire Shares as long term investments and proprietary interests in the Corporation.
2.2 Participation. The Board will, from time to time and in its sole discretion, determine those Directors, Employees, Consultants (and, when applicable, to a Company wholly owned by any such Director, Employee or Consultant), if any, to whom Options are to be granted. The Board may only grant options to an Employee or Consultant if such Employee or Consultant is a bona fide Employee or Consultant of the Corporation or a Subsidiary of the Corporation, as the case may be. The Board may, in its sole discretion, grant the majority of the Options to Insiders of the Corporation. However, in no case will the grant of Options under this Plan, together with any proposed or previously existing Share Compensation Arrangement, result in (in each case, as determined on the Grant Date):
| (a) | the number of Shares reserved for issuance pursuant to stock options granted to Insiders exceeding ten percent (5%) of the Corporation's issued and outstanding Shares (on a non-diluted basis); |
| (b) | the grant to Insiders, within any twelve (12) month period, of Options reserving for issuance a number of Shares exceeding in the aggregate ten percent (5%) of the Corporation's issued and outstanding Shares (on a non-diluted basis); |
| (c) | the grant to any one (1) Insider, and such Insider's associates, within any twelve (12) month period, Options reserving for issuance a number of Shares exceeding in the aggregate five percent (5%) of the Corporation's issued and outstanding Shares (on a non-diluted basis); or |
| (d) | the number of Shares reserved for issuance pursuant to stock options granted to any one (1) person exceeding in the aggregate five percent (5%) of the Corporation's issued and outstanding Shares (on a non-diluted basis). |
Any entitlement to acquire Shares granted pursuant to this Plan or any other Share Compensation Agreement prior to the Optionee becoming an Insider shall be excluded for the purposes of calculating the limits set out in Subsections 2.2(a), (b) and (c), above.
2.3 Notification of Grant. Following the approval by the Board of the granting of an Option, the Administrator will notify the Option Holder in writing of the award and will enclose with such notice the Option Agreement representing the Option so granted.
2.4 Copy of Plan. Each Option Holder, concurrently with the notice of the award of the Option, will, upon written request, be provided with a copy of this Plan, and a copy of any amendment to this Plan will be promptly provided by the Administrator to each Option Holder.
2.5 Limitation. This Plan does not give any Option Holder that is a Director the right to serve or continue to serve as a Director of the Corporation, does not give any Option Holder that is an Employee the right to be or to continue to be employed by the Corporation and does not give any Option Holder that is a Consultant the right to be or continue to be retained or engaged by the Corporation as a consultant for the Corporation.
ARTICLE III
TERMS AND CONDITIONS OF OPTIONS
3.1 Board to Issue Shares. The Shares to be issued to Option Holders upon the exercise of Options will be previously authorized but unissued Shares in the capital stock of the Corporation.
3.2 Number of Shares Reserved. Subject to adjustment as provided for in Section 3.8 of this Plan and any subsequent amendment to this Plan, the number of Shares reserved for issuance and which will be available for purchase pursuant to Options granted under this Plan shall not exceed 4,846,520 Shares (the "Limit"), being 20% of the total issued and outstanding on the date of approval of the Plan. If any Option expires or otherwise terminates for any reason without having been exercised in full, the number of Shares in respect of which Option expired or terminated, as the case may be, shall not be counted towards the Limit, and will again be available for the purposes of this Plan.
3.3 Term of Option. Subject to Section 3.4, the Expiry Date of an Option will be the date so fixed by the Board at the time the particular Option is granted, provided that such date will be no later than the fifth (5th) anniversary of the Grant Date of such Option.
3.4 Termination of Option. Subject to such other terms or conditions that may be attached to Options granted hereunder, an Option Holder may exercise an Option in whole or in part at any time or from time to time during the Exercise Period. Any Option or part thereof not exercised within the Exercise Period will terminate and become null, void and of no effect as of 5:00 p.m. (Toronto time) on the Expiry Date. The Expiry Date of an Option will be the earlier of the date so fixed by the Board at the time the Option is granted and the date established, if applicable, in subsections (a) to (c) below:
| (a) | Death of Option Holder |
In the event that the Option Holder should die while he or she is still a Director (if he or she holds his or her Option as a Director), an Employee (if he or she holds his or her Option as an Employee) or a Consultant (if he or she holds his or her Option as a Consultant), the Expiry Date will be the first anniversary of the Option Holder's date of death.
| (b) | Ceasing to Hold Office |
In the event that the Option Holder holds his or her Option as a Director of the Corporation and such Option Holder ceases to be a Director of the Corporation other than by reason of death, the Expiry Date of the Option will not exceed the ninetieth (90th) day following the date the Option Holder ceases to be a Director of the Corporation unless the Option Holder ceases to be a Director of the Corporation as a result of:
| (i) | ceasing to meet the qualifications of a director set forth in the OBCA; or |
| (ii) | an ordinary resolution having been passed by the shareholders of the Corporation pursuant to subsection 122 of the OBCA; or |
| (iii) | an order made by any Regulatory Authority having jurisdiction to so order, |
in which case the Expiry Date will be the date the Option Holder ceases to be a Director of the Corporation.
| (c) | Ceasing to be an Employee or Consultant |
In the event that the Option Holder holds his or her Option as an Employee or Consultant of the Corporation and such Option Holder ceases to be an Employee or Consultant of the Corporation other than by reason of death, the Expiry Date of the Option will not exceed the ninetieth (90th) day following the Termination Date unless the Option Holder ceases to be:
| (i) | an Employee of the Corporation as a result of termination for Cause; or |
| (ii) | an Employee or Consultant of the Corporation as a result of an order made by any Regulatory Authority having jurisdiction to so order, |
in which case the Expiry Date will be the Termination Date.
In the event that an Option Holder commits an act of bankruptcy or any proceeding is commenced against an Option Holder under the Bankruptcy and Insolvency Act (Canada) or other applicable bankruptcy or insolvency legislation in force at the time of such bankruptcy or insolvency and such proceeding remains undismissed for a period of thirty (30) days, no Option held by such Option Holder may be exercised following the date on which such Option Holder commits such act of bankruptcy or such proceeding remains undismissed, as the case may be.
Notwithstanding anything contained in this Plan, in no case will an Option be exercisable after the tenth (10th) anniversary of the Grant Date of the Option.
3.5 Exercise Price. The price at which an Option Holder may purchase a Share upon the exercise of an Option (the "Exercise Price") will be determined by the Board and set forth in the Option Agreement issued in respect of such Option and, in any event, will not be less than the Market Price of the Corporation's Shares calculated as of the Grant Date. Notwithstanding anything else contained in this Plan, in no case will the Market Price be less than the minimum prescribed by each of the organized trading facilities as would apply to the Grant Date in question.
3.6 Additional Terms. Subject to all applicable Securities Laws of all applicable Regulatory Authorities, the Board may attach other terms and conditions to the grant of a particular Option, such terms and conditions to be referred to in the Option Agreement at the time of grant. These terms and conditions may include, but are not necessarily limited to, the following:
| (a) | providing that an Option expires on a date other than as provided for herein; |
| (b) | providing that a portion or portions of an Option vest after certain periods of time or upon the occurrence of certain events, or expire after certain periods of time or upon the occurrence of certain events; |
| (c) | providing that an Option be exercisable immediately, in full, notwithstanding that it has vesting provisions, upon the occurrence of certain events, such as a friendly or hostile take-over bid for the Corporation; and |
| (d) | providing that an Option issued to, held by or exercised by an Option Holder who is a citizen or resident of the United States of America, and otherwise meeting the statutory requirements, be treated as an "Incentive Stock Option" as that term is defined for purposes of the United States of America Internal Revenue Code of 1986, as amended. |
3.7 Non-Transferability of Options. The Options granted hereunder are not assignable, transferable or negotiable (whether by operation of law or otherwise) and may not be assigned or transferred, provided however that the Personal Representative of an Option Holder may, to the extent permitted by Section 4.1 of this Plan, exercise the Option within the Exercise Period. Upon any attempt to assign, transfer, negotiate, pledge, hypothecate or otherwise dispose of or transfer an Option contrary to this Section 3.7 of this Plan, or upon the levy of any attachment or similar process upon an Option, the Option and all rights, benefits and privileges arising thereunder or therefrom, at the sole discretion and election of the Corporation, shall cease and terminate and be of no further force or affect whatsoever.
3.8 Adjustments. If, prior to the complete exercise of an Option, the Shares are consolidated, subdivided, converted, exchanged or reclassified or in any way substituted for (collectively, a "Re-Organization Event"), an Option, to the extent that it has not been exercised, will be adjusted by the Board in accordance with such Re-Organization Event in the manner the Board deems appropriate. No fractional Shares will be issued upon the exercise of the Options and accordingly, if as a result of the Re-Organization Event, an Option Holder would become entitled to a fractional Share, such Option Holder will have the right to purchase only the next lowest whole number of Shares and no payment or other adjustment will be made with respect to the fractional interest so disregarded.
3.9 No Rights as Shareholders. An Option Holder shall not have any rights as a shareholder of the Corporation with respect to any of the Shares covered by such Option until the date of issuance of a certificate for Shares upon the due exercise of such Option, in full or in part, and then only with respect to the Shares represented by such certificate or certificates. Without in any way limiting the generality of the foregoing, no adjustment shall be made for dividends or other rights for which the record date is prior to the date such share certificate is issued.
ARTICLE IV
EXERCISE OF OPTION
4.1 Exercise of Option. An Option may be exercised only by the Option Holder or the Personal Representative of the Option Holder. Subject to the provisions of this Plan, an Option Holder or the Personal Representative of an Option Holder may exercise an Option in whole or in part at any time or from time to time during the Exercise Period up to 5:00 p.m. (Toronto time) on the Expiry Date by delivering to the Administrator an Exercise Notice, the applicable Option Agreement and a certified cheque or bank draft payable to "Eagleford Energy Inc. " in an amount equal to the aggregate Exercise Price of the Shares to be purchased pursuant to the exercise of the Option.
4.2 Issue of Share Certificates. As soon as practicable following the receipt of the Exercise Notice and the certified cheque or bank draft referred to in Section 4.1, the Administrator will cause to be delivered to the Option Holder a certificate for the Shares so purchased. If the number of Shares so purchased is less than the number of Shares subject to the Option Agreement, the Option Holder will surrender the Option Agreement to the Corporation and the Administrator will forward a new Option Agreement to the Option Holder concurrently with delivery of the Share certificate for the balance of Shares available under the Option.
4.3 Condition of Issue. The Options and the issue of Shares by the Corporation pursuant to the exercise of Options are subject to the terms and conditions of this Plan and compliance with the rules and policies of all applicable Regulatory Authorities to the granting of such Options and to the issuance and distribution of such Shares, and to all applicable Securities Laws. The Option Holder agrees to comply with all such laws, regulations, rules and policies and agrees to furnish to the Corporation any information, reports or undertakings required to comply with and to fully cooperate with the Corporation in complying with such laws, regulations, rules and policies. Notwithstanding any of the provisions contained in this Plan or in any Option, the Corporation's obligation to issue Shares to an Option Holder pursuant to the exercise of any Option granted under the Plan shall be subject to:
| (a) | completion of such registration or other qualification of such Shares or obtaining approval of such Regulatory Authority as the Corporation shall determine to be necessary or advisable in connection with the authorization, issuance or sale thereof; |
| (b) | the admission of such Shares to listing on any stock exchange on which the Shares may then be listed; |
| (c) | the receipt from the Option Holder of such representations, warranties, agreements and undertakings, as the Corporation determines to be necessary or advisable in order to safeguard against the violation of the Securities Laws of any jurisdiction; and |
| (d) | the satisfaction of any conditions on exercise prescribed pursuant to Section 3.6 and Article 5 of this Plan. |
